Lottery games are a great source of revenue for states, and they can make huge profits for the companies that operate them. Nevertheless, these games are not without their risks. One of the biggest problems with these games is the fact that there are a number of shady operators who sell tickets to unsuspecting customers. These shady operators often take advantage of the unsuspecting customers by asking them to send money ranging from a few hundred dollars to several thousand dollars to a specified account. These fees are ostensibly to cover various expenses, such as the money transfer fee, taxes, and fees for opening a bank account. These scams are a major cause of concern for the state governments, and they are trying to do everything possible to stop them. However, it is still difficult to stop these shady operators from operating in the country.
